Hi reviewer,

As of this sprint, ownership of the `strixtract` script — the tool that pulls translatable strings from the Meadowline web client into locale files — is changing hands. Please route all future review requests, style questions, and false-positive extraction reports accordingly. Note that the script now enforces placeholder validation, so expect stricter diffs in locale PRs; flag anything that looks like a regression rather than approving silently. Effective immediately, responsibility sits with the engineer named below.

signatory, yahog-badug: Quenix Ulaael

Subject: DNS flakiness — handing this off

Before you review the retry patch: the intermittent resolution failures in the Corvessa staging cluster trace back to the Nimridge resolver cache, not our client code. I've documented repro steps and the tcpdump captures in the ticket. I'm rotating onto the Bellharbor launch next sprint, so I won't be driving this further. Ongoing investigation, the resolver config change, and your review feedback should all be directed to the engineer named below.

named custodian: Druion Kelix Brivan

# Service Accounts: String Extraction

The `extract-i18n` script pulls translatable strings from all Bramblewick repos and pushes them to the Glossa service. It runs under the `i18n-extractor` service account. Do not run it under your personal account; Glossa rate-limits individual users aggressively. The account has write access to the staging catalog only. Set the token in your shell before invoking the script. The current staging token is below.

API key for kahap-kafog: zpat15_6qzxZ7YR8aDwjmp